C.S. Lewis
“There, by the way, is a sentence ending with a preposition. The silly “rule” against it was invented by Dryden. I think he disliked it only because you can’t do it in either French or Latin which he thought more “polite” languages than English.”
C.S. Lewis, Letters to an American Lady
